Portugal is regarded as one of the oldest countries in Western Europe. It is a country full of magnificent old churches, rambling historic castles and beautiful monuments. These are equally matched by the new era of buildings and technologies that have sprung up in recent years fuelled by a buoyant expanding economy.

Lisbon is internationally recognized as one of Western Europe's most unspoiled cities. Many tourists also succumb to the temptation of visiting the delightful Sinatra and Cassias which are both easily accessible from Lisbon. Superb holiday villas, often with a beautiful medditeranian style await.

While travelling around Portugal, the discerning tourist cannot fail to be impressed by the numerous small villages. These radiate a feeling of peace and tranquillity often alien to the visiting tourist's homeland. Many of these villages are hidden inside the rambling walls of old castles and the one thing that they all have in common is their stunning geographical locations. Due to the superb weather conditions Portugal has many events that keeps the tourists coming back to see year after year. One such event held every October is the Angra do Heroismo International Jazz Festival. Over the years this event has grown to such an extent that it is now regarded as one of the best jazz festivals in Europe. Not to be outdone, the central area of Portugal holds its own Festival, off The Estuary every year in late July, early August. During this festival the city of Aveiro bursts into life and excitement and the flocking tourists turn it into a city of colour and joy.

For those tourists looking for a more modern culture, there is an International Show Jumping competition held each July in Cascais. This internationally recognized event brings together some of the best horses and riders from around the world.

Portugal is in the fortunate position of having a culture and strong regional traditions that have developed over many centuries. This has led to a strong and varied type of architecture leading to the Portuguese claiming that they have the best examples of ancient architecture in the whole of Europe. Mixing this together with Portugal's excellent climate helps make Portugal one of Europe's leading tourist destinations.
